0.0André Heller is staging "Der Rosenkavalier" (his first opera production) at the Berlin State Opera. The story of a young nobleman caught between two women in Maria Theresa's Vienna is full of bold twists and fantastic entanglements. And as if made for an imaginative realization with all the means of modern theater. André Heller can rely on a first-class ensemble... André Heller is a chansonnier, actor, circus founder, vaudeville maker and stager of spectacles in which a variety of genres are combined with exuberant fantasy. In Berlin, Heller follows in the footsteps of Max Reinhardt, who ruled the Berlin stages at the beginning of the 20th century and revolutionized the theater with a multitude of innovations. Reinhardt also staged the world premiere of "Der Rosenkavalier" in 1911. It will be interesting to see how today's multimedia genius deals with the legacy of the great theater genius of yesteryear.

6.0German director Claus Guth´s Mozart-Da Ponte trilogy was concluded at the 2009 Salzburg Festival with Cosí fan tutte featuring a starry cast including Miah Persson, Bo Skovhus, Isabel Leonard as well as Patricia Petibon. Adam Fischer conducts the Vienna Philharmonics. Those familiar with Claus Guth´s previous work such as the psychoanalytic Nozze di Figaro, the Don Giovanni set amongst junkies in a wood in the middle of the night, the Ariadne who commits suicide on Naxos, Richard Wagners Tristan in love with Mathilde Wesendonck and a Walküre set in a miniature dolls house will know better than to expect a bubbly Mozartian comedy.
